Our expert guides take you to productive spots across lakes, spring creeks, rivers, streams, and pristine lagoons where wild trout thrive.

Whether wading shallow waters or drifting in boats, you'll fish some of Chile's most spectacular settings.

With 2 anglers per guide, receive personalized instruction suited for all skill levels. Navigate through landscapes of snow-capped peaks and ancient forests while pursuing brown and rainbow trout in crystal-clear waters.

Enjoy a lunch either riverside or at our welcoming lodge. All equipment provided - bring your enthusiasm and camera to capture the day's catches and Patagonian scenery.

Your guide's intimate knowledge of diverse local waters maximizes opportunities for successful catch-and-release fishing in this unspoiled wilderness.
